Jeremy Carpenter
A native of Bournemouth, Jeremy started singing as a chorister at St Paul’s Cathedral and furthered his studies at the Guildhall School of Music and Drama. He performs regularly as a soloist on the concert platform both in recital and oratorio and is a regular performer on BBC Radio 2 and 3, including Carmina Burana for the Welsh Proms in St David’s Hall Cardiff.
His operatic roles include Scarpia Tosca, Dancairo Carmen, Figaro Le Nozze di Figaro and the title role in Don Giovanni. Other appearances include the roles of Count Le Nozze di Figaro, Customs House Sergeant La Bohème and Sid Albert Herring for Glyndebourne on Tour, Kuligin Katya Kabanova and Morales Carmen for Glyndebourne Festival Opera and at the Royal Albert Hall, title role Don Giovanni Volk Operan, Gothenberg, Strephon Iolanthe with Grange Park Opera, the Count Le Nozze di Figaro in St Gallen in Switzerland and a production of Brahms’ Liebesliederwälzer at the Garnier in Paris with the Paris Opera.
Recent and future engagements include Lescaut Manon Lescaut at the Royal Opera in Stockholm, a concert performance of Hallgrimsson’s Die Welt der Zwischenfälle for the Icelandic Symphony Orchestra in Reykjavik and Marullo Rigoletto for Opéra de Lille.
